Hamburg, Germany – February 18, 2021.
gamigo is thrilled to announce that its second partnership with the Eden Reforestation Projects has been successfully concluded. Players were able to purchase special Charity-Packages throughout December and January. Thanks to everyone’s efforts, enough funds have been raised to plant over 105,000 trees.
“We are grateful to our dedicated community. Once again gamigo is able to support the important work of Eden Projects and we are happy to be part of such an essential movement. We will continue to support more campaigns of this kind in the future. Thank you to all our players who participated in our Christmas Charity!” Says Jens Knauber, COO of gamigo Group.
To motivate fans, in addition to the packages, gamigo’s leaderboards were created. These show how many trees each community planted and how many players participated. Players were also able to win fantastic prizes from gamigo’s cooperation partners, Gigabyte, Roccat and Monster, in the charity raffle. In total, Eden Reforestation Projects will be planting 105,910 trees on behalf of gamigo. Just one player, OrdeWingate, contributed a total of 685 of these trees and gamigo would like to thank everyone who took part in this important initiative!
About Eden:
Eden Reforestation Projects are actively combating the climate crisis as they restore forest systems one tree at a time, alleviating the devastating effects of deforestation.
And every tree planted serves to protect, provide, nurture and sustain all of life. But the work done by Eden Reforestation Projects also rebuilds communities. Fair wages and a commitment to skill-building and employment for women and single parents helps keep farmers from selling themselves or their families into slavery just to survive.
About gamigo:
gamigo offers more than 30 online games (MMOs), belonging to a variety of different genres. The game selection includes first-person shooters, fantasy RPGs, building-strategy games, mobile- and casual-games. Since the company’s founding in 2000, this diverse portfolio has been build-up through company acquisitions, purchasing of game licenses as well as worldwide publishing rights.
Through the acquisition of new subsidiaries (e.g. Mediakraft and adspree Media) the gamigo group is also growing continuously in the B2B and Marketing sectors. The objective is the expansion of the already established gamigo online-platform in the international games market. The company’s core portfolio includes successful gaming titles such as ArcheAge, ArcheAge: Unchained, Trove, Ironsight, Aura Kingdom, Rift, Desert Operations, Fiesta Online, Echo of Soul and Last Chaos.
gamigo has grown both organically as well as through the more than 25 acquisitions made since 2013, including games, media and technology companies, and individual game assets. As part of gamigo’s platform strategy, the media companies adspree (2016) Mediakraft (2017) and Verve Wireless (2020) also provide advertising solutions to its B2B customers.
